Valerie R. Hotchkiss Reformation Collection
The Valerie R. Hotchkiss Reformation Collection was founded in August 2005 in honor of the former J. S. Bridwell Endowed Librarian and Professor of Medieval Studies who served as Director of Bridwell Library from 1993 to 2005. The collection includes early Protestant pamphlets, sermons, catechisms, biblical commentaries, and other significant works by Martin Luther, Philipp Melanchthon, Erasmus of Rotterdam, Ulrich Zwingli, Martin Bucer, and Andreas Bodenstein von Karlstadt, as well as the Magdeburg Confession (1550) and important works by anti-Protestant authors.
